George Orwell’s famous line from Animal Farm- “some animals are more equal than others"- was about a fictional society where equality came with exceptions and every time a high-profile convict is accused of receiving privileges behind bars, the line acquires an uncomfortable relevance. JD(S) MP Prajwal Revanna, who is serving a life sentence following his conviction in a rape case, was allegedly found with a mobile phone inside Bengaluru’s Parappana Agrahara Central Prison. Crime Branch officials reportedly found Prajwal Revanna using the phone during a surprise raid. A case has been registered and an investigation is underway to determine how the device entered the prison. Here are five cases that put the spotlight on the so-called VIP culture in Indian prisons.

Prajwal Revanna: Mobile Phone Inside Bengaluru Prison The latest controversy involves Prajwal Revanna, who was sentenced to life imprisonment in 2025 after being convicted in a rape case. The Crime Branch officials reportedly conducted a surprise raid at Parappana Agrahara Central Prison and allegedly found Prajwal Revanna with a mobile phone. Authorities registered a case and are investigating how the device reached the prison. 2. Darshan: Cigarette, Phone And A Prison ‘Party’ In 2024, Kannada actor Darshan Thoogudeepa became the centre of a major prison controversy after a photograph emerged showing him sitting on the lawn of Parappana Agrahara prison, smoking a cigarette and holding a cup while sitting with other inmates. A separate video showed him apparently making a video call from inside the prison. Darshan was in judicial custody in connection with the Renukaswamy murder case at the time. The visuals triggered allegations of “special treatment" after which Karnataka authorities suspended prison officials and ordered an inquiry into the privileges allegedly extended to the actor. Darshan and other accused were subsequently shifted to different prisons.
